D R I V I N G In bad weather or in winter, ensure
that the sensors are not covered
with mud, ice or snow. When re-
verse gear is engaged, an audible
signal (long beep) indicates that
the sensors may be dirty.
When the vehicle is being driven
at a speed below approximately
6 mph (10 km/h), certain sour-
ces of noise (motorcycles, lorries,
pneumatic drills, ...) may trigger the
audible reversing signal.
The system will be deactivated
automatically when a trailer is being
towed or when a bicycle carrier is
fi t t e d ( v e h i c l e fi t t e d w i t h a t o w b a r
or bicycle carrier recommended by
CITROËN).
Deactivation
Depending on version:
Press button A , the warning lamp
comes on, the system is comple-
tely deactivated.
or
Deactivate rear parking assis-
t a n c e i n t h e v e h i c l e c o n fi g u r a t i o n
menu.
Reactivation
Depending on version:
Press button A again, the warning
lamp switches off, the system is
activate.
or
I n t h e v e h i c l e c o n fi g u r a t i o n m e n u ,
activate rear parking assistance.
Rear parking assistance Front and rear parking
assistance
Deactivation
Press button A , the warning lamp
comes on, the system is comple-
tely deactivated.
The system will be deactivated
automatically when a trailer is being
towed or when a bicycle carrier is
fi t t e d ( v e h i c l e fi t t e d w i t h a t o w b a r
or bicycle carrier recommended by
CITROËN).
Reactivation
Press button A again, the war-
ning lamp goes off, the system is
active. OPERATING FAULT
If an operating fault occurs, this
warning lamp is displayed on the
instrument panel and/or a message
appears on the multifunction screen,
accompanied by an audible signal
(short beep), when reverse gear is
engaged.
Consult a CITROËN dealer.
